Schwatka's Search: Sledging In The Arctic In Quest Of The Franklin Records is a non-fiction book written by William H. Gilder. The book is a first-hand account of the expedition led by Lieutenant Frederick Schwatka in 1878 to search for the lost records of Sir John Franklin's ill-fated expedition to the Arctic in 1845. The book chronicles the harsh conditions and challenges faced by the expedition team as they journeyed through the Arctic wilderness on sledges, braving freezing temperatures, blizzards, and treacherous ice. The author provides vivid descriptions of the Arctic landscape, the wildlife, and the Inuit people encountered by the expedition. The book also includes illustrations and maps to help readers visualize the journey.
